Life Expectancy and Substitute Myths
Regardless of what you could listen to, the life expectancy of your roofing system commonly differs substantially based on the materials used and neighborhood environment problems. Numerous house owners believe that all roofing systems last the very same amount of time, but that's far from the fact.
For example, asphalt tiles usually last 15 to three decades, while metal ro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years. If you stay in a location with rough climate, your roofing might require replacement faster than anticipated.
Another common misconception is that you require to change your roof covering every two decades, despite its problem. Routine assessments can help you identify potential concerns early, and lots of roofings can last longer if effectively maintained.
Additionally, some house owners think they can just add a brand-new layer of roof shingles over their old roof, but this can cause difficulties, consisting of entraped moisture and poor air flow.
